EU Tire Label, Goals

- To reduce fuel consumption
- To improve traffic safety
- To reduce traffic noise
The EU tire label provides the end-user with information about the tire's most important properties. However, it does not provide all critical safety criteria.
- Explaining additional tire properties can exert a sustained influence on the purchasing decision.
- The customer should be made aware of the limited reliability of the label regarding tire properties. For example, the label says nothing about the winter properties on winter tires.
- Tire tests remain important sources of information for dealers and end-users.
The tire test check many other performance factors, including the following:
- Aquaplaning properties
- Driving stability
- Steering precision
- Service life
- Braking properties
- Performance under winter conditions
